概括
与传统阿片类药物相比,部分阿片类药物激动剂布普伦诺芬在治疗慢性非癌症疼痛方面提供了更安全的替代方案. 本综述指导临床医生如何有效地使用它来治疗疼痛.

背景情况:
- 慢性非癌症疼痛影响20%的美国成年人,影响生活质量.
- 建议采用多模式疼痛管理,但长期的阿片类药物治疗仍然存在尽管存在风险.
- 布普伦诺芬是一种部分阿片类药物激动剂,比完全阿片类药物激动剂具有更好的安全性.

Opioid Analgesics: Synthetic and Semisynthetic Opioids
300
Synthetic and semisynthetic opioids are pivotal in pain management and tackling opioid addiction. Semisynthetic opioids, including morphinans (morphine derivatives), oxycodone, oxymorphone, hydrocodone, and hydromorphone, have improved pharmacokinetic profiles compared to morphine. Additionally, heroin and 6-MAM (6-Monoacetylmorphine) show better CNS penetration than morphine due to heightened lipid solubility. Opioid Analgesics: Morphine and Other Natural Cogeners
250
Opioids are a class of drugs that mimic endogenous opioid peptides and act on opioid receptors, and help in pain relief. These compounds are classified as natural, synthetic, or semi-synthetic. Natural opioids, like morphine, codeine, and thebaine, are derived from the opium poppy plant (Papaver somniferum or Papaver album) and are termed opiates. Opioid Receptors: Overview
825
Opioid receptors, including the mu (μ, MOR), delta (δ, DOR), and kappa (κ, KOR) types, belong to the rhodopsin family of G protein-coupled receptors. These receptors are located throughout the central and peripheral nervous systems and in non-neuronal tissues such as macrophages and astrocytes.
